EXPERIMENT 1

AIM:To compare the E.M.Fs of two given primary cells using potentiometer.

APPARATUS: Potentiometer, a lechlanche cell,a daniel cell,an ammeter,a voltmeter,a galvanometer,a battery,a rheostat of low resistance,a resistance box,a one way key,a jockey,a set square,connecting wires and a piece of sand paper.

circuit diagram:

Page 2: phy projw

theory:(formula used)

e1 = l1 e2 l2

where,E1 and E2 are e.m.f.s of two cells and L1 and L2 are the corresponding balancing lengths on potentiometer on wire.

PROCEDURE:1. Draw a circuit diagram showing the

scheme of connections as in figure.2. Remove the insulation from the ends of

the connecting copper wires with a ssand paper.

3. Measure the e.m.f of the battery & the e.m.fs. of the cells.

4. Connect the positive pole of the battery to the zero end of the potentiometer & the negative pole through a one way key, an ammeter & a low resistance rheostat to the another end.

5. Connect the positive poles of the cells E1

& E2 to the terminal at the zero end and the

Page 3: phy projw

negative poles to terminals a & b of the two-way key.

6. Connect the common terminal c of the two way key through a galvanometer & a resistance box to a jockey J.

7. Take maximum current from the battery making rheostat resistance zero.

8. Insert the plug to the one way key in the circuit & also in between terminals a & c of the two way key.

9. Take out a 2,000 ohms plug from the (R.B).

10. Press the jockey at the zero end & note the deflection in the galvanometer.

11.Slide the jockey gently over the potentiometer wires till you obtain a point where galvanometer shows no deflection.

12. Put the 2000 ohm plug back in R.B & obtain the null point position, using a set square.

13. Note the length l1 of the wire E1.Also note the current as indicated by the ammeter.

14. Disconnect cell E1 & connect the cell E2. 15. Repeat the same steps for E2 as its for E1.

Page 4: phy projw

16. Increase the current by adjusting the rheostat & obtain at least three sets of observations in a similar way.

17. Record your observations as given ahead.

OSERVATIONS:

Page 5: phy projw

RESULT:

The ratio of E.M.fs, is_______

Precautions:

1. The connections should be neat & clean.

2. The plugs should be introduced in keys only when the observations are to be taken.

3. A low resistance rheostat should be used.

4. The jockey key should not be rubbed along the wire. It should touch the wire gently.

SOURCES OF ERROR:

Page 6: phy projw

1.The auxiliary battery may not be fully charged.

2.End resistance may not be zero.3.The potentiometer wire may not be

of uniform cross-section & materials density throughout its length.

EXPEREIMENT - 2

Page 7: phy projw

AIM: To determine the internal resistance of

a given primary cell using potentiometer.

APPRATUS: A potentiometer, a battery,two one-way keys, a rheostat of low resistance, a galvanometer, a high resistance box, a fractional resistance box, an ammeter, a voltmeter, a cell, a jockey, a set square, connecting wires & a piece of sand paper.

Page 8: phy projw

Circuit diagram:

THEORY: (Formula Used )

The internal resistance of the cell is given by,

r=l1 – l .R

l

where l1 & l are the balancing lengths without shunt and with shunt,

Page 9: phy projw

respectively, & R is the shunt resistance in parallel with the given cell.

PROCEDURE:

1. Clean the ends of the connecting wires with sand paper & make tight connections according to the circuit diagram.

2. Tight the plug of the resistance box.

see that e.m.f. of the battery is more than that of the given cell, otherwise nullpoint will not be obtained.

4. Take maximum current from the battery, making rheostat resistance zero.

5. Without inserting the plug in the key K2 adjust the rheostat such that the null

point is obtained on the 4 th wire of potentiometer.

6. Insert the 2000 ohm plug back in its position in resistance box & by slightly

Page 10: phy projw

adjusting the jockey near the previously obtained position of full null point, obtain null point position, using set square.

7.Measure the balancing length l1 from end P.

8. Slide the jockey along the potentiometer wire & obtain null point.

9. Insert 2000 ohm plug back in its position in R.B & if necessary make further adjustment for sharp null point.

10.Measure the balancing length l2 from end P.

11.Remove the plug keys at K1 & k2. Wait for sometime & for the same value of current, repeat above steps.

12. Repeat the observations for different values of R repeating each observation twice.

Page 11: phy projw

13. Record your observations as given below.

Observations:

Result:

The internal resistance of the given cell is_______

Page 12: phy projw

Precaution:

1.The e.m.f. should be greater than that of the cell.

2.Cell should not be distributed during experiment.

3.Jockey should not be rubbed against the potentiometer wire.

Sources of error:

Same as of previous experiment.
